Validating Your Automated Trading Strategies
Before deploying any automated trading strategy into the actual market, it's crucial to meticulously backtest its performance. Backtesting involves retrofitting your strategy on past market data to determine how it would have operated in different financial conditions. This method allows you to highlight potential opportunities and fine-tune your strategy before risking capital.

Managing Risks in Algo-Trading
One of the paramount aspects in algorithmic trading is effectively managing risk. These systems, while potentially highly profitable, can also be susceptible to unexpected market movements. A well-defined risk management framework is crucial to minimizing potential losses and preserving capital. This typically involves establishing strategies such as position sizing, proactively observing portfolio performance, and conducting comprehensive simulations of trading algorithms before implementation in live markets.

Identifying Profitable Trading Patterns with Algorithms
Algorithmic trading has revolutionized the financial markets, enabling traders to scrutinize vast amounts of data and identify profitable trading patterns. By constructing sophisticated algorithms, traders can automate their trading strategies and boost their profits. These algorithms process historical price fluctuations, market indicators, and news data to produce buy and sell signals. Profitable trading patterns often emerge as recurring formations in price charts. Algorithms can detect these patterns with precision, providing traders with a tactical edge.
- Consider technical indicators such as moving averages, Bollinger Bands, and MACD can be incorporated into algorithms to identify potential buy and sell signals.
- Moreover, machine learning algorithms can adapt from historical data to anticipate future price movements.
